Evaluating the Strategy of a Diversified Company
What are the steps of company’s performances involved?
Expert
The process for evaluating a diversified organization’s strategy and deciding how to get better the organization’s performance involves six phases:
i. Evaluating industry attractiveness.
ii. Evaluating business-unit competitive strength.
iii. Examining the competitive benefit potential of cross-business strategic fits.
iv. Checking for the resources fit.
v. Grading the business units on the foundation of the performance and priority for resource distribution.
vi. Crafting new strategic moves to get better complete corporate performance.
